Jack-O-Lantern Cookies
I didn't have any trouble with the dough being to stiff. I did have way to much of the pumpkin filling, easily could have doubled the cookie recipe and still had plenty of filling. I used a 1 1/2 inch cookie cutter, there didn't seem to be enough dough to use 2 1/2 inch one. Oh, and I didn't cut the faces out of them, it sounds like way to much work. Overall the cookies tasted okay, not to sweet. My five year old ate them up. She liked the "pumpkin applesauce" inside.
